For practical additive color models, an equal superposition of all primaries results in neutral (gray or white). In the RGB model, an equal mixture of red and green is yellow, an equal mixture of green and blue is cyan and an equal mixture of blue and red is magenta.: 4.2 Yellow, cyan and magenta are the secondary colors of the RGB model. When red and green light mix additively, they create yellow. Red stimulates red cones, green stimulates green cones, resulting in the perception of yellow light. The shade and intensity of yellow depend on the proportions of red and green color used. Because red is a primary color, no two colors can be mixed together to make it. ...Additive color mixing is the process of mixing red, green and blue light in different ways to create new colors. Every light source addition makes the resulting color brighter and closer to white. Combining all three colors equally results in white; removing them results in black.Red is the color at the long wavelength end of the visible spectrum of light, next to orange and opposite violet.It has a dominant wavelength of approximately 625–740 nanometres.
